There are too many wingnuts in this thread for me to read it, but this is the deal with NY9:
It has the largest population of Orthodox Jews in the country - very conservative, and they are basically one-issue voters: who is the most Pro-Israel?
A lot of smart political people thought that Weiner could have maybe re-won his seat if he had tried, because Anthony Weiner was THE most Pro-Israel member of Congress. That's a fact.
So, while it is generally a very Pro-Democratic district, if the Republican supports Israel more in his rhetoric, he will get that segment's votes, no matter his wingnut positions on every other issue.
